         <title> - Functions (MISTY)</title>
         <author>yyan8673_2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/yyan8673_2/xqetfmkql35qaq1x/wish/1685093241</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>The body uses fat as a fuel source, and fat is <strong>the major storage form of energy in the body</strong>. Fat also has many other important functions in the body, and a moderate amount is needed in the diet for good health. Fats in food come in several forms, including saturated, monounsaturated, and polyunsaturated.<br>During digestion are broken down into fatty acids.</div><div>Including two essential fatty acids.Rich in energy, twice as many kJ as carbs or protein.</div><div>Cushions internal and reproductive organs.</div><div>Carrier for fat-soluble vitamins and phytochemicals.</div><div>All children need fats to grow. </div>]]></description>

         <title>Adult daily requirements              (Ziao Dai)</title>
         <author>yyan8673_2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/yyan8673_2/xqetfmkql35qaq1x/wish/1685093968</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>The dietary reference intake (DRI) for fat in adults is 20% to 35% of total calories from fat. That is about 44 grams to 77 grams of fat per day if you eat 2,000 calories a day.<br><br>Monounsaturated fat: 15% to 20%<br>Polyunsaturated fat: 5% to 10%<br>Saturated fat: less than 10%<br>Trans fat: 0%<br>Cholesterol: less than 300 mg per day<br>&nbsp;<br>It is recommended to eat more of some types of fats because they provide health benefits. It is recommended to eat less of other types of fat due to the negative impact on health.</div>]]></description>

         <title>Energy content (Lyn)</title>
         <author>yyan8673_2</author>
         <link>https://padlet.com/yyan8673_2/xqetfmkql35qaq1x/wish/1685094684</link>
         <description><![CDATA[<div>It uses a single factor for each of the energy-yielding substrates (protein, fat, carbohydrate), regardless of the food in which it is found. The energy values are 17 kJ/g (4.0 kcal/g) for protein, 37 kJ/g (9.0 kcal/g) for fat and 17 kJ/g (4.0 kcal/g) for carbohydrates.</div>]]></description>
